Fuel for Your Follicles: How an Injury-Triggered Metabolic Relay Wakes Sleeping Hair Stem Cells
Subcutaneous fat is more than a storage tank. In a Cell Metabolism mouse study, skin injury prompts macrophages to make fat cells release fatty acids; hair follicle stem cells take up these monounsaturated fatty acids via CD36, switch on Pgc1-alpha for energy, and exit dormancy to regrow hair, forming a macrophage-to-adipocyte-to-follicle metabolic relay.
